Optical aperture synthesis with electronically connected telescopes
Highest resolution imaging in astronomy is achieved by interferometry, connecting telescopes over increasingly longer distances and at successively shorter wavelengths. Here, we present the first diffraction-limited images in visual light, produced by an array of independent optical telescopes, connected electronically only, with no optical links between them. متن کاملOptical Aperture Synthesis
Optical aperture synthesis (OAS) from an aircraft platform is considered. Critical technical risks for implementation of OAS are examined for active and passive systems. The improved range for target recognition and identification makes OAS an attractive high-risk, high-payoff proposition.
متن کاملOptical SETI with Air Cerenkov Telescopes
We propose using large Air Cerenkov Telescopes (ACT’s) to search for optical, pulsed signals from extra-terrestrial intelligence. Such dishes collect tens of photons from a nanosecond-scale pulse of isotropic equivalent power of tens of solar luminosities at a distance of 100 pc. متن کاملOptical SETI with Imaging Cherenkov Telescopes
The idea of searching for optical signals from extraterrestrial civilizations has become increasingly popular over the last five years, with dedicated projects at a number of observatories. The method relies on the detection of a brief (∼ few ns), intense light pulse with fast photon detectors. متن کاملOptimizing orbital debris monitoring with optical telescopes
Continued growth in the orbital debris population has renewed concerns over the long-term use of space. Debris poses an increasing risk to manned space missions and operational satellites; however, the majority of debris large enough to cause catastrophic damage is not being tracked and maintained in a catalog.
